Common Window Shutter Installation Jobs
Interior Window Shutter Installation - enhances privacy and light control inside the home.
Exterior Window Shutter Installation - provides added security and weather protection.
Custom Shutter Fitting - ensures shutters match the exact dimensions and style of each window.
Motorized Shutter Installation - offers convenient operation for large or hard-to-reach windows.
Decorative Shutter Installation - improves curb appeal with stylish and functional window coverings.
Security Shutter Installation - adds an extra layer of protection against break-ins and vandalism.
Window Shutter Installation Questions
What types of window shutters are available for installation? Common options include interior, exterior, plantation, and roll shutters, each suited to different aesthetic and security needs.
How do I choose the right window shutter style for my property? Consider the architectural style, desired level of privacy, and whether the focus is on aesthetic appeal or added security.
Are window shutters suitable for all window types? Most standard window types can accommodate shutters, but some custom or unusual window designs may require special installation.
What should property owners know before installing window shutters? Proper measurement and understanding of the shutter material and operation are key for a successful installation and long-lasting performance.
